Eating Raw Food Increases Risk of Pig Streptococcus Infection

A 42-year-old man with a dull headache, fever, and hearing loss was diagnosed with Streptococcus suis (swine streptococcus) after consuming raw and undercooked pork products. The patient reported regularly eating fermented pork rolls and rare pork. A brain scan performed a week before hospital admission revealed no abnormalities, but a lumbar puncture confirmed the presence of Streptococcus suis.

Doctors from the Department of Tropical Diseases at Viet Tiep Friendship Hospital stated that the patient’s infection was due to his consumption of raw and undercooked foods. Along with symptoms such as high fever and headache, the patient also experienced hearing loss in his left ear. Following two weeks of treatment, his symptoms improved, and his hearing showed slight recovery.

Meningitis caused by swine streptococcus can lead to severe complications, with hearing loss being a common issue that significantly impacts the quality of life. The disease typically presents with symptoms like high fever, headache, nausea, vomiting, and muscle pain. Severe complications may include muscle spasms, consciousness disorders, irritability, coma, tremors, and skin rashes. Doctors warn against consuming raw or undercooked pork products and advise proper food preparation and hygiene practices to prevent infection.

To minimize the risk of infection, individuals should purchase pork that has been inspected by veterinary authorities, ensure meat has clear origins, and avoid consuming products that appear unusual in color, bleeding, or edematous. It is also essential to avoid eating sick pork or dishes made with undercooked pork, especially during an epidemic. Proper food handling, handwashing, and utensil cleaning practices are recommended to prevent the transmission of diseases like Streptococcus suis.
